Save Picoville

Save Picoville Pico 8 cartridge png

Use load #savepicoville in Pico 8, or play on the bbs: https://www.lexaloffle.com/bbs/?tid=54775

To learn Pico 8 I recreated (in broad strokes) one of my favorite Commodore 64 games, Save New York. My first playable version took about 10 days of work, then a few weeks of tightening things up. Still might tweak the theme music down the line as I'm currently learning that area.

I'm loving Pico 8 so far. I've been trying to get some momentum on making a game for years, and Pico 8 is making it fun. It reminds me of programming as a kid on C=64 and Amiga. Constraints ftw.

I find it hilarious that the original game has much better crumbling building animations. I tried several attempts at matching it, but ended up returning to my initial method, using a simple sprite cycle + a few random particles. I eventually caved in and added screen shake which helps a bit.

Extra life every 1000 points. I'm not sure if it's too easy as-is. The difficulty ramp is pretty basic.

Controls: move around, shoot (either button works)
